People Support Ltd is seeking a Community Care Worker in Aberystwyth to provide care and support to individuals in their own homes. You will be responsible for helping clients maintain their independence through personalized care.

The role offers competitive pay of £14.00 per hour on weekdays and £14.20 per hour on weekends, in addition to mileage reimbursement. This position requires a commitment to quality care for clients in Aberystwyth and nearby areas.

How to prepare for a job interview at People Support Ltd

Know Your Stuff

Before the interview, make sure you understand the role of a Community Care Worker. Familiarise yourself with the responsibilities, like providing personalised care and supporting clients' independence. This will show that you're genuinely interested in the position.

Show Your Compassion

In this line of work, empathy is key. Be prepared to share examples from your past experiences where you've demonstrated compassion and understanding. This will help the interviewer see that you have the right mindset for caring for clients.

Ask Thoughtful Questions

Prepare some questions about the company and the role. Asking about their approach to client care or how they support their workers can show that you're engaged and serious about the position. It also gives you a chance to assess if it's the right fit for you.

Dress for Success

Even though this is a care role, first impressions matter. Dress smartly but comfortably for the interview. This shows respect for the opportunity and helps you feel more confident when discussing your qualifications.
